About the Artist
Sidney Bechet—a name that resonates deeply with aficionados of early jazz—was a pioneer with a remarkable flair for the clarinet and soprano saxophone. Born in New Orleans in 1897, Bechet was surrounded by the vibrancy of the city’s music scene from an early age. This upbringing fueled his passion, propelling him to the forefront of the jazz movement.
Sidney’s career took flight in the Roaring Twenties, alongside contemporaries like Louis Armstrong. He distinguished himself with his virtuosic solo performances and improvisational skills, which were nothing short of revolutionary at the time. His journey from the bustling streets of New Orleans to the sophisticated jazz clubs of Paris weaves a rich tapestry of diverse musical experiences, each contributing to the mastery displayed in *Archive of Jazz Volume 16*.
About the Record
*Archive of Jazz Volume 16* is a celebration of Sidney Bechet’s impactful contributions to jazz, covering a range of moods and expressions that showcase his versatility. This record is a window into the unique mix of Creole, blues, and classical influences that characterize Bechet’s style. The album captures an unrepeatable moment in time, spotlighting Bechet’s distinctive vibrato and passionate intensity that can swell emotions as easily as it lulls listeners into a state of blissful introspection.
This volume holds a special place in the Archive of Jazz series due to its impeccable curation of Bechet’s works, some of which were less commercially circulated, offering a fresher perspective against his well-known hits.
